Background documentationOrder Status of Account Closure

 

You can process account closures using its methods. For more information, see the corresponding section under Methods. When processing is successful, the order status of the account closure can change. The following twelve combinations of order status, release status, and operation to be released describe the status of an account closure during processing.

Note Note

You can see which operation can principally be selected as a release attribute on the basis of the Operation to Be Released checkbox in Customizing for Account Management (FS-AM) under Start of the navigation path Order Management Next navigation step Basic Settings Next navigation step Configure Order Category End of the navigation path. If the Operation Relevant for Release checkbox is set, you can define reasons for release that comprise the selected operations as release attributes and result in account closures being in release. You do this in Customizing for Start of the navigation path Account Management Next navigation step Order Management Next navigation step Account Closure Next navigation step Release Next navigation step Assign Release Procedure to Release Object End of the navigation path.
